What's a Social Impact Tech Company?

Social Impact Companies are focused on building businesses that work towards creating a better society. They focus on solving problems in areas as small as local communities and as large as global issues. Some common social impact companies include things like making mental health care more accessible, or helping job seekers up-skill to get better jobs.

While Social Impact Companies can span a ton of different industries, there are a few that stand out. Healthcare, education, and environment are three of the top industries.

Common Social Impact Industries & Examples

While Social Impact Companies can span a ton of different industries, there are a few that stand out. Healthcare, education, and environment are three of the top industries.

An example of a healthcare social impact company would be a company like Bright Health, that makes learning about and selecting affordable insurance policies more simple. Their company mission is broad, with " improve healthcare." We hope it works!

An education social impact company example might be Academia.edu, which puts research papers online and therefore makes scientific knowledge more accessible to all, for free. Their mission is to "accelerate the world's research." Sounds dreamy. Environmental social impact companies are in abundance. It's hard to have a company focusing on the environment, and not have it do societal good! Think about all the companies anchored around "carbon-neutral," and there's a big part. One of our all-time favorite examples of a Climatech social impact company is ZeroAvia. ZeroAvia is a company that replaces standard plane engines with hydrogen-electric powertrains. Essentially making flying carbon-neurtal-- a huge plus for those of us who love to work remotely!

Social Impact Companies in the Healthcare Industry

Bright Health

Bright Health is working towards the future of healthcare by integrating finance, care, and technology to create a better healthcare experience for users. Their product is a user-centric, technology platform that connects consumers, payers, and providers with the common purpose of lowering healthcare costs.

Benchling

Benchling helps scientists accelerate the full research and development (r&d) lifecycle with a trusted and open cloud platform that consists of data, collaboration, and insights. Over 200,000 scientists across Fortune 500 companies, startups, and renowned academic institutions are building on Benchling.

Social Impact Companies in the Education Industry

Panorama Education

Panorama Education is a helping teachers understand how their students are doing across their studies, attendance, behavior, and social-emotional learning. It also creates individualized plans of action to support each student's unique needs and circumstances to make education more accessible for all.

Social Impact Companies in the Environmental Industry

Enervee

Enervee has created a marketplace of energy-efficient products, and tracks down local rebates to help their customers buy the most affordable AND efficient option. Their goal is to make it so that people do not have to choose between the sustainable and the affordable options.

Wunder

Wunder converts simple warehouses into electrified industrial platforms that harness solar to power some of the nation's leading commercial and industrial companies. Wunder makes installing solar power seamless for companies of all sizes, and therefore enables a more sustainable future.

Where to Find the Best Social Impact Tech Companies

Lucky for us all, there are new Social Impact Tech Companies popping up every day. We like to look at BuiltIn for the latest and coolest. They also show open jobs!

Finding the best social impact tech companies can be a challenge, but it's also an exciting opportunity to discover organizations that are making a positive difference in the world. There are many sources to explore, including industry events, online directories, and social media platforms. We love following events such as the SOCAP (Social Capital Markets) conference to identify up-and-coming companies in the space. If you're fortunate enough to attend, it can also be a great way to meet and connect with companies to learn more about their innovative solutions.

Online directories such as Good.Co, B Corp, and Impact Makers can also be valuable resources for finding and researching social impact tech companies. With so many resources available, finding the best and newest social impact tech companies has never been easier.
